The Role As a Corporate Tax Senior, your responsibilities will include:
-
Managing a portfolio of corporate tax clients, ensuring compliance work is delivered accurately and on time.
-
Preparing and reviewing Corporation Tax Returns for a wide range of businesses.
-
Assisting with corporate tax advisory projects, including group restructures, capital allowances, R&D tax relief, share schemes and transactions.
-
Supporting clients with tax planning opportunities and helping them remain compliant with UK tax legislation.
-
Building and maintaining strong client relationships, acting as a trusted point of contact.
-
Liaising with HMRC regarding client matters where required.
-
Working closely with Managers and Partners on more complex tax assignments.
-
Supporting and mentoring junior members of the tax team.
-
Keeping up to date with changes in UK tax legislation and applying technical knowledge to client work.
-
Collaborating with colleagues across audit, accounts and business advisory teams to deliver joined-up client solutions.
